Älvsjö AIK FF hosted league leaders Huddinge IF at Älvsjö IP 1 in front of a crowd of 192 on a sunny Saturday afternoon in Division 3 Södra Svealand. Referee Andreas Glanberg officiated the match alongside assistant referees Eshaq Ayobi and Alireza Hakami.

The match was fiercely contested, and it didn't take long for the first caution to be issued to Huddinge IF's Chiharu Stocklassa in the 56th minute. Shortly after, Bover Gültekin also received a yellow card in the 58th minute.

In the 69th minute, Huddinge IF made their first substitution, bringing on Jean-Hugues Blonde for Hichem Ben Ahmed Nehdi. Älvsjö AIK FF responded with a substitution of their own in the 75th minute, as Mats Lundin replaced Håkan Hindrell. However, Mats Lundin was cautioned just three minutes later.

In the 80th minute, Huddinge IF’s Bakir Aliyev received a yellow card. Älvsjö AIK FF continued to make substitutions, and in the 85th minute, Kassim Farah came on for Ivo Öjhage. In the same minute, Huddinge IF made a substitution, with Jesper Hjälm replacing Yunus Ünver. However, Kassim Farah also received a yellow card just a few minutes later.

In the 88th minute, Älvsjö AIK FF made their final substitution, with Zak Eklund coming on for Joel Johansson Matikka. At the same time, Huddinge IF's Andreas Karlsson received a yellow card for his play.

The match seemed to be heading for a draw, but in the 90th minute, Huddinge IF broke the deadlock when Carl Major managed to score the only goal of the match, 0-1. Shortly after the goal, Huddinge IF made their final substitution, bringing on Johan Ländin for Patrick Pupparo.

Älvsjö AIK FF attempted to push for an equalizer but were unsuccessful, and the match ended 0-1 in favor of Huddinge IF. After the match, Huddinge IF solidified their lead in the standings while Älvsjö AIK FF remained in 6th place.
